What is a registered nurse?
Registered nurses (RNs) are those who possess a Bachelor of Science (Nursing) or Bachelor of Nursing from a university.
The main responsibilities of an RN range from direct patient care to coordination of, or leading care delivery, health promotion, research, management and education.
